FRANKLIN, Pa. (D9Sports) — Ethan Porterfield netted 19 points to lead visiting Sharon to a 56-37 win over shorthanded Franklin.

Porterfield scored 17 of his points in the middle two quarters helping the Tigers outscore the Knights 31-15 in those quarters.

Sharon never was really threatened taking an 18-7 lead after one quarter against a Franklin team that got Preston Morgan back after missing a pair of games but was without Brandon Johnson.

Tyus Wood led the Knights with 20 points with Kaden Keely adding seven tallies.

Ramell Askerneese chipped in 12 points for Sharon.
